Address
9801 Olive Blvd
Creve Coeur
Parking: Please park in the main parking lot behind the church and enter through the main doors.

Address
9801 Olive Blvd
Creve Coeur
Parking: Please park in the main parking lot behind the church and enter through the main doors.
